As Manchester Pride kicked off this morning, Adam Maidment was enjoying brunch at the Kimpton Clocktower Hotel with Antony Cotton.

It sounds like a fairly iconic way to start the celebrations to me. The Corrie actor told LGBTQ+ writer Adam that the hotel holds personal resonance for him.

He stayed there 24 years ago as he filmed scenes for his first big role in Queer as Folk - a show that had a huge impact on LGBTQ+ people across the country and Manchester’s gay scene. “That show changed the world and it changed how gay people were depicted in television dramas.
